The Vegetable Totes Market size was valued at USD 2.3 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 3.8 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 6.5% from 2024 to 2030. The growing demand for eco-friendly, reusable, and durable storage solutions for fresh produce is driving the market's expansion. Additionally, the increasing consumer preference for sustainable packaging and the rise in environmental awareness are contributing factors to the market's growth. Vegetable totes are commonly used for transporting, storing, and organizing vegetables, offering convenience and reducing the need for single-use plastic bags.
The market is expected to witness significant growth due to the growing adoption of these products in grocery stores, farmer's markets, and urban agriculture initiatives. The increasing trend toward home gardening and sustainable practices is also boosting the demand for vegetable totes. With the rising focus on sustainability and reducing carbon footprints, the market is anticipated to continue its upward trajectory. The expansion of the e-commerce sector and the growing number of consumers shifting toward online grocery shopping further contribute to the market's potential in the forecast period.

The elderly segment of the vegetable totes market is driven by the growing need for convenient, easy-to-use storage solutions for fruits and vegetables. Older adults often face physical limitations, such as reduced strength and dexterity, which makes lightweight, ergonomic designs highly desirable. Vegetable totes specifically tailored to the elderly often feature reinforced handles for better grip, adjustable straps, and compact designs for easier carrying. This market segment has grown significantly as more elderly individuals seek practical and efficient ways to transport and store their groceries, especially those who prioritize healthy, homegrown, or organic produce in their diet.
In addition to ease of use, the elderly population is increasingly concerned with sustainability and reducing their carbon footprint. This has led to a rise in the demand for vegetable totes made from biodegradable, recyclable, or eco-friendly materials. The elderly demographic's increased focus on sustainability, alongside their need for ease and practicality, makes the vegetable totes market in this segment one that continues to evolve with consumer preferences. As more seniors adopt healthier lifestyles and the use of eco-friendly products grows, the demand for vegetable totes tailored for their unique needs will likely continue to expand.

The "Others" segment encompasses a variety of different applications and customer groups not directly represented by the elderly or housewife segments. This category includes businesses, schools, restaurants, and other institutions that require vegetable totes for a range of purposes. For instance, restaurants use vegetable totes to transport fresh produce from suppliers to their kitchens, and institutions like schools and hospitals may use these totes for organizing produce deliveries or for their own culinary needs. These vegetable totes are generally designed for larger capacity, durability, and ease of transport, catering to a more commercial or institutional level of demand.
As sustainability becomes a higher priority across various industries, the "Others" segment is also seeing a rise in demand for environmentally friendly vegetable totes. Many businesses are moving towards more sustainable packaging options, with reusable totes made from eco-conscious materials being seen as a practical solution. This trend reflects the broader movement towards sustainability in the food industry, where reducing single-use plastics and minimizing waste are key goals. Companies involved in agriculture, catering, and hospitality are increasingly opting for vegetable totes that are durable, reusable, and aligned with green initiatives. The "Others" segment presents ample opportunities for growth as businesses continue to prioritize practical, environmentally responsible solutions for their operations.

What are vegetable totes made of?
Vegetable totes are typically made from durable, eco-friendly materials such as cotton, jute, or recycled fabrics, designed to hold fresh produce securely.
Can vegetable totes be used for other groceries?
Yes, vegetable totes are versatile and can be used to carry a variety of groceries beyond just vegetables, such as fruits, breads, and dairy products.
Are vegetable totes reusable?
Yes, vegetable totes are designed for multiple uses, making them an eco-friendly alternative to single-use plastic bags.
How do vegetable totes help the environment?
By using vegetable totes instead of plastic bags, consumers reduce plastic waste, supporting sustainability and lowering their environmental footprint.
Can I wash vegetable totes?
Yes, most vegetable totes are washable, often made from materials like cotton or jute that can withstand regular cleaning for easy maintenance.
Are vegetable totes durable enough for heavy loads?
Vegetable totes are designed to be durable, with reinforced handles and sturdy materials to support the weight of vegetables and other grocery items.
Do vegetable totes come in different sizes?
Yes, vegetable totes are available in a range of sizes, from smaller totes for personal use to larger ones for families or businesses.
Where can I buy vegetable totes?
Vegetable totes can be purchased from online retailers, grocery stores, and eco-friendly product shops, with a wide variety of designs available.
What are the benefits of using vegetable totes?
Vegetable totes are durable, eco-friendly, and help reduce the need for disposable plastic bags, offering a sustainable and practical solution for carrying groceries.
Can vegetable totes be personalized?
Yes, many companies offer customization options for vegetable totes, allowing consumers to add personal logos, names, or designs to their totes.
